The Rise of Women Riders
Another noteworthy trend in motorcycle sales for 2017 was the growing number of women riders. Traditionally seen as a male-dominated industry, more and more women are embracing the thrill of riding motorcycles. With manufacturers catering to this expanding market by offering bikes with lower seat heights and lighter weights, female riders were empowered to hit the road in style.

Global Market Expansion
Motorcycle sales figures for 2017 also reflected the industry’s global expansion. Emerging markets in Asia, particularly India and China, experienced a significant surge in motorcycle sales. As these economies continue to grow, more individuals are able to afford motorcycles, leading to increased demand and overall sales figures.
